Masters 2026: Cameron Young's Amazing Comeback, Rory McIlroy's Lead Slipped Away (2026)

The 2026 Masters has been a thrilling tournament so far, with an unexpected twist on Moving Day. Rory McIlroy, the defending champion, entered Saturday with a commanding six-shot lead, a historic advantage that seemed insurmountable. The Fall of the Leader

McIlroy's struggles began on the front nine, where his usually reliable driver started to misbehave. His iron play, which had been a strength all week, also deserted him. As a result, he shot an over-par round of 73, losing his solo lead and opening the door for the chasing pack.

Enter Cameron Young

While McIlroy faltered, Cameron Young seized the opportunity. Young, who had a disastrous start to the tournament, fought back with a phenomenal ball-striking performance in the third round. His round of 65, which included some fortunate breaks, vaulted him into a share of the lead.

I find it intriguing how Young's approach to the game showcases a mature mindset. He spoke about taking a smart and patient approach, aiming for easy pars and trusting his ability to create birdie opportunities. A Wide-Open Final Round

With McIlroy's stumble, the field is now wide open. Sam Burns, Shane Lowry, and the veteran duo of Jason Day and Justin Rose are all within striking distance. Even players like Scottie Scheffler and Haotong Li, who had incredible rounds on Saturday, are still in the mix.
